x86/xen: use xen_vcpu_id mapping for HYPERVISOR_vcpu_op
HYPERVISOR_vcpu_op() passes Linux's idea of vCPU id as a parameter while Xen's idea is expected. In some cases these ideas diverge so we need to do remapping. Convert all callers of HYPERVISOR_vcpu_op() to use xen_vcpu_nr(). Leave xen_fill_possible_map() and xen_filter_cpu_maps() intact as they're only being called by PV guests before perpu areas are initialized. While the issue could be solved by switching to early_percpu for xen_vcpu_id I think it's not worth it: PV guests will probably never get to the point where their idea of vCPU id diverges from Xen's.
